Providing a precise price for boat transportation can be challenging due to the numerous variables that can influence quotes. On average, short distance transport can cost between $150 to $300, while longer haul journeys can range from $600 to $1,000. Several factors can affect the cost of your boat transportation, including:
1. Distance - The distance your boat needs to travel greatly influences the price. Domestic transportation within the US is typically cheaper than international travel. For international boat transport, options include Roll-on/Roll-off (RO/RO), enclosed containers, flat racks, and submersion.
2. Boat Size - The size of your boat can also significantly impact pricing. Standard-sized boats can be transported internationally using enclosed containers, while larger boats may require alternative methods. The size of the boat can also affect the routes available for road transportation.
3. Trailer - Whether you have your own boat trailer or need the boat movers to provide one can affect the cost of your boat transportation.
4. Pickup and Delivery Locations - The accessibility of your pickup & delivery locations can impact pricing. Remote areas may incur extra costs for the additional miles required for pickup.
5. Time of Year - Seasonality can affect pricing, as ice, wind, and snow can alter available transportation routes.
To receive accurate quotes for boat transportation, you must provide potential boat movers with your boat's dimensions. While the manufacturer usually provides these, we recommend double-checking the measurements yourself to avoid any issues on the day of transport. Here's a brief overview of the measurements you'll need:
1. Overall Length - Measured from the very end of the bow to the middle of the stern.
2. Overall Height - Measured from the highest (non-removable) point of the boat to the bottom of the keel.
3. Beam - The overall width of the boat, measured from the two widest points.
A 'standard' boat is considered to be roughly 40' long, 7'10" high, and 7'8" wide. Boats exceeding these dimensions may require a special permit for transportation.

Once you've chosen a quote you're happy with, it's time to prepare your boat for transport. Here are some steps you should take:
1. Documents - If your boat is being sold or traveling abroad, ensure you have any necessary documents on hand to avoid last-minute issues.
2. Cleaning - Thoroughly clean your boat before transport. This allows you to remove personal belongings and expensive electronic equipment, and assess the condition of your boat prior to pickup. Secure loose items and disconnect the battery, tidying the cables.
3. Empty Liquids - Empty the bilge, refuse stores, and most of the fuel before pickup. Disconnect the fuel tanks to make the boat lighter and prevent potential leaks during transit.
4. Remove Sails - For sailboats, remove all winches & rigging from the mast.
5. Photographic Evidence - Document your vessel's condition with time-stamped photographs before pickup. This serves as evidence of its prior condition should any damages occur during transportation.
After your boat has been transported to its destination, there are a few steps you can take to ensure everything is in order:
1. Check Vital Signs - Verify that the boat's engines and any electronic equipment left on the vessel still operate as expected.
2. Exterior Condition - Compare the boat's exterior condition upon arrival to the photos taken before pickup. This helps you identify any damages that may have occurred during transit, which you can then raise with the boat transport company.
